Macedonia - Copper Exports
Since 2014, Macedonia Copper Exports fell by 3.9% year on year. At 0.02 Metric Tons Per Capita in 2019, the country was ranked number 11 comparing other countries in Copper Exports. Macedonia is overtaken by Germany, which was ranked number 10 at 0.02 Metric Tons Per Capita and is followed by Serbia at 0.02 Metric Tons Per Capita. Bulgaria lead the ranking with 0.11 Metric Tons Per Capita in 2019, that is a decrease of 3.5% versus 2018. Belgium, Finland and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Spain recorded the best 5 years average growth at +10.1% per year, while Albania witnessed the worst performance at -21.4% per year.
